Plots(1)
While carrying war goods to America's Russian allies, a merchant marine ship is torpedoed. The courage of the captain and his first mate serves as an inspiration to the survivors, who manage to navigate their lifeboat to America, where they are celebrated as heroes. After only a brief period of leave, during which the captain reunites with his wife and the first mate meets a girl, the crew is assigned a new Liberty Ship, and once more confronts the Nazis in the Atlantic. (official distributor synopsis)
